Franchised dealers of U.S. truck manufacturers sold 882,307 units in December 2003 -- 18.5% above sales for the month a year ago -- according to data published by Ward's Communications. All classes showed a gain. The biggest gain came in Class 5, where sales went up 61.8% (3,282 from 2,028). The smallest gain came in Class 2, where sales went up 5.9% (272,388 from 257,273).Year-to-date, Class 1 has the biggest gain (25.2%), while Class 7 is down 3.7% and Class 8 is down 2.8%.
